How do you mount a solar panel inverter?

To mount the inverters, mark the center of each of the PV panels on the rail, so you know about where each inverter will go. Mount the micro-inverters starting with the one that will be nearest the junction box that will carry the PV power to the house. Orient the micro-inverter so that its AC output (male) connector is toward the junction box.

What do you need to install a solar inverter?

Before you start the installation, make sure you have all the necessary tools and materials: – The inverter itself – Mounting bracket (usually comes with the inverter) – Screws and anchors – Drill and drill bits – Screwdriver – Wire strippers – Electrical tape – Multimeter – Safety equipment (gloves, safety glasses)

Mounting the Inverter

Tilt the inverter until the inverter''s bracket is behind the wall mount bracket. Then slide the inverter down until the brackets are as shown below. Install inverter onto mounting bracket
